Output 3dc7587008422780bbaa55103c90e9fb673bff47e910b52bb03c0dd96f1a6c16:11

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 922318e2cdaac915451900540fc144f5d678269b OP_EQUAL
address
MMDrw2wvFpMHsEiQ69iGvewezgmhr1hzMX
transaction
3dc7587008422780bbaa55103c90e9fb673bff47e910b52bb03c0dd96f1a6c16
spent
true